using Shouldly;
using Xunit;
using 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Client.Shared.Helpers;
namespace ZB.MOM.WW.OtOpcUa.Client.Shared.Tests.Helpers;
public class FailoverUrlParserTests
{
[Fact]
public void Parse_CsvNull_ReturnsPrimaryOnly()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", (string?)null);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_CsvEmpty_ReturnsPrimaryOnly()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", "");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_CsvWhitespace_ReturnsPrimaryOnly()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", " ");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_SingleFailover_ReturnsBoth()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_MultipleFailovers_ReturnsAll()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up1:4840,opc.tcp://backup2:4840");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up1:4840", "opc.tcp://backup2: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_TrimsWhitespace()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", " opc.tcp://backup:4840 ");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_DeduplicatesPrimaryInFailoverList()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://primary:4840,opc.tcp://backup:4840");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_DeduplicatesCaseInsensitive()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://Primary:4840", "opc.tcp://primary:4840");
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://Prim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ArrayNull_ReturnsPrimaryOnly()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", (string[]?)null);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ArrayEmpty_ReturnsPrimaryOnly()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840", []);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ArrayWithUrls_ReturnsAll()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840",
["opc.tcp://backup1:4840", "opc.tcp://backup2:4840"]);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up1:4840", "opc.tcp://backup2: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ArrayDeduplicates()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840",
["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ArrayTrimsWhitespace()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840",
[" opc.tcp://backup:4840 "]);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
[Fact]
public void Parse_ArraySkipsNullAndEmpty()
{
var result = FailoverUrlParser.Parse("opc.tcp://primary:4840",
[null!, "",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
result.ShouldBe(["opc.tcp://primary:4840", "opc.tcp://backup:4840"]);
}
}
